Paul Pierce Steers Boston Celtics To Win Game Against New York Knicks

Dec16, (THAINDIAN NEWS) Paul Pierce was undoubtedly the star player of last night’s match between the Boston Celtics and the New York Knicks held at the Madison Square Garden, New York. Yes he was the one who saved the Boston Celtics from losing the game out to the New York Knicks. Yes the situation on the basket ball court was a close one and had almost ensured a defeat for the Celtics had not Paul Pierce come to their rescue with his last minute tie-breaker jumper. Ultimately the score came up in favor of the Boston Celtics ending in a 118-116.
Those present at the Madison Square Garden witnessed how both the teams rendered a tough fight to each other. An eyewitness claims that the it was evident that how much the New York Knicks were desperately eying for a victory last night. Had the New York Knicks won last night’ match it would have come to end in a straight eighth win for them. However, their dreams were crushed by the rivals and after winning the game the Boston Celtics are rejoicing after their eleventh win. Even though the Knicks gave their best shot, yet could not succumb to the last moment shock that Paul Pierce gave them.
Even Amare Stoudemire from the New York Knicks rendered an amazing performance whose three pointer at the buzzer unfortunately failed to rescue his team. Paul Pierce had shot the tie-breaker jumper at the last remaining 0.4 seconds. Paul Pierce scored 32 pints last night whereas team mate Ray Allen also scored 26 points. It was a hard time for the Knicks fans who saw their team losing out to the opponents at their home ground.
